ボニー“プリンス”ビリーことウィル・オールダムも絶賛!! 更にはニック・ドレイク、フェアポートなどの仕事で知られる英国屈指のプロデューサー、ジョー・ボイドもぶったまげたグラスゴー4人組が2010年新作をリリース!! フェアポートを彷彿させる60年代英国トラディッショナル・ロック・サウンドを軸にしながらも、サイケデリックなノイズやアンセム・ロックの要素も取り入れた繊細かつ壮大な音楽性がかなりの反響を生んだデビュー作から更なる進化を遂げた叙情的でまさに英国な世界観!!過去の産物と現代の音楽シーンが見事に調和した素晴らしい作品です!!




‘God help them, the staggering, slavering, stumbling creature they have spawned is a handsome mongrel.’ (The Sunday Times)

Following on from the unanimous critical acclaim of their album, Carbeth, the Bells’ second album deepens their signature synthesis of traditional folk forms with the romanticism of country music, the deceptive complexity of medieval music and the swagger of classic rock. Anthemic visions of the British landscape as a fantastic and treacherous netherworld are set to vying country-style duets, Bowie-esque stomps and the mysterious, serpentine melodies of Earlie Musik.

JOE BOYD ON TREMBLING BELLS
(Joe produced Fairport Convention, Pink Floyd, Nick Drake, The Incredible String Band, Brotherhood Of Breath, Shirley Collins, John Martyn, Vashti Bunyan, and many others)

I’ve always been a sucker for music that can’t be categorized, particularly if it’s intelligent as well. Trembling Bells stuck out a mile from a list of groups I was asked to consider for a concert I was organizing in the summer of 2009. For a start, the music was more than just ‘live in the studio’, it was alive, and you don’t often hear that these days.

A lot of that came from the drums. It isn’t always a good thing if the drumming is the first thing you notice on a record, but in this case it was. Inventive, original, devoid of cliche; it made sense when it turned out Alex Neilson wrote the songs and had started the Bells.

I was also startled by Lavinia Blackwall’s vocals, which come from a time past when girls with trained voices took up the guitar, grew their hair long and sang ballads. I never liked that kind of singing much, but to my surprise I enjoyed her singing a lot. When talking about Trembling Bells, we eventually must confront the F word. I would argue that they incorporate in their music the essence of ‘folk’ without the form that can annoy many listeners. That means that their lyrics and melodies have a sense of history and Britishness that most contemporary bands lack, but without any of the ‘heritage’ atmosphere that clings to even the best revivalists in the folk world. Neilson’s lyrics weave rural imagery with edgy romanticism and cultured references.

Trembling Bells . Neilson, Blackwall, guitarist Mike Hastings and Stephen Shaw on bass . are that rarest of beasts, a one-off. Modern technology is supposed to grant us an unlimited palate of synthesized sounds and a opportunity for everyone, even the most unusual, to get a hearing. Funny that; everything seems to sound so similar! So treasure these Bells, swimming so strong on their own tide.
